| Description | The Department of Modern Languages and Cultural Studies confers Master of Arts and Doctor of Philosophy degrees in French, German, Italian, Russian, Spanish, and Ukrainian. All MA programs, except for Humanities Computing, are available either as thesis- or course-based. The Department focuses on individual language areas such as Studies in French, German, Italian, Russian, Spanish, and Ukrainian as well as offers interdisciplinary possibilities. | | |
